Maximising Airflow Without Compromising Security

Natural ventilation is one of the easiest and most cost-effective ways to regulate indoor temperatures, especially during cooler evenings or breezy afternoons. But leaving windows wide open isn’t always safe or practical. This is where security screens in Toowoomba provide a smart, dual-purpose solution.

By allowing you to leave windows and doors open without exposing your home to security risks, they:

  • Enable cross-ventilation, which flushes out hot, stale air and replaces it with cooler outside air.
  • Minimise the need for fans or cooling systems during the evening and early morning hours.
  • Let you sleep or leave home with windows open for fresh air circulation—something you wouldn’t risk otherwise.

Ventilating naturally doesn’t cost a cent, and security screens give you the peace of mind to do it more often.

Cutting Cooling Costs with Built-In Shade & UV Reduction

Direct sunlight entering through uncovered windows can drastically increase indoor temperatures. Many quality security screens in Toowoomba are designed to help manage this by acting as a built-in sun filter.

Here’s how they contribute to a cooler, more energy-efficient home:

  • Their mesh design diffuses harsh sunlight and blocks a portion of radiant heat before it even hits your glass.
  • They reduce exposure to UV rays that can heat up interior surfaces, fade furniture and strain your cooling system.
  • They work like external shading devices but are far more secure and permanent.

Instead of relying on blinds or curtains—which only block heat after it’s already inside—security screens start working before heat gain even begins.

Thermal Performance Starts with Quality Materials

Not all screens are created equal. To achieve maximum thermal and energy performance, material selection is just as important as design. Premium energy efficient security screens in Toowoomba are built to withstand both weather and wear while helping with temperature control.

Key materials and design features that support energy efficiency include:

  • Stainless steel mesh that resists corrosion, maintains airflow, and filters radiant heat.
  • Powder-coated aluminium frames that reflect heat and don’t absorb as much solar energy.
  • Precision-fitted frames that reduce gaps, limiting unwanted draughts or leaks that could disrupt thermal performance.

High-quality materials not only improve comfort—they also reduce the need for frequent replacements, adding to your long-term savings.
